Cos'è campi di testo?

Campi di Testo: Una Guida Introduttiva

I campi di testo sono elementi fondamentali nelle interfacce utente, utilizzati per consentire agli utenti di inserire e modificare stringhe di testo. Sono onnipresenti in applicazioni web, mobile e desktop, trovandosi in moduli, finestre di dialogo e in quasi ogni interazione che richiede input testuale da parte dell'utente.

Tipologie principali:

  • Singola riga: Permettono l'inserimento di testo su una singola riga. Spesso utilizzati per nomi, indirizzi email, e piccole descrizioni. Per approfondire, consulta la pagina sui campi%20di%20testo%20a%20singola%20riga.

  • Multi-riga (Textarea): Consentono l'inserimento di testo su più righe, ideali per commenti, descrizioni più lunghe o messaggi. Maggiori dettagli sui campi%20di%20testo%20multi-riga.

Attributi e Considerazioni Importanti:

  • Dimensione: La dimensione del campo di testo influenza il numero di caratteri visibili all'utente senza necessità di scorrimento.
  • Lunghezza massima: Limita il numero di caratteri che possono essere inseriti nel campo. È una misura preventiva contro input eccessivi e potenziali problemi di sicurezza.
  • Tipo di input: Specifica il tipo di dati previsti (es. text, email, password, number). Questo può attivare tastiere specifiche sui dispositivi mobili e abilitare la validazione automatica. Approfondisci i tipi%20di%20input%20HTML5.
  • Testo segnaposto (Placeholder): Fornisce un esempio o un'istruzione all'interno del campo prima che l'utente inizi a digitare. Scompare quando l'utente inizia a inserire testo.
  • Etichette (Labels): Associare un'etichetta chiara e descrittiva ad ogni campo è fondamentale per l'accessibilità e l'usabilità. Approfondisci l'importanza%20delle%20etichette%20nei%20form.
  • Validazione: Controllare che l'input dell'utente soddisfi i requisiti previsti (es. formato email valido, lunghezza minima/massima). La validazione può essere client-side (nel browser) o server-side (sul server). Esplora le tecniche di validazione%20dei%20form.
  • Accessibilità: Assicurarsi che i campi di testo siano accessibili agli utenti con disabilità, ad esempio fornendo alternative testuali per gli elementi visivi e garantendo la compatibilità con screen reader. Considera l'accessibilità%20dei%20form.

In Sintesi:

I campi di testo sono componenti essenziali per l'interazione utente. Una progettazione attenta e consapevole, tenendo conto di attributi come la dimensione, la validazione e l'accessibilità, contribuisce a creare un'esperienza utente positiva e funzionale.